This commit is contained in:
邹宗楠
2022-12-20 18:01:11 +08:00
parent fd61639e7f
commit 72981c504e
2 changed files with 8 additions and 12 deletions

View File

@@ -154,11 +154,7 @@ func (p *PurchaseHandler) createOrUpdateStoreSkus(ctx *jxcontext.Context, storeI
PickupMethod: "0", PickupMethod: "0",
OuterProductId: utils.Int2Str(storeSku.SkuID), // 本地skuId为外部商品id OuterProductId: utils.Int2Str(storeSku.SkuID), // 本地skuId为外部商品id
} }
if len(param.Name) < 23 { // 中文字符一个汉字三个长度符号/数字/字母两个长度,商品名称不能大于 param.Name = checkNameLenght(param.Name)
param.Name += "【同城配送】"
} else if len(param.Name) > 90 { // 抖音最大60个字符,三十个汉字
param.Name = checkNameLenght(param.Name)
}
// 获取上传图,商品轮播图 // 获取上传图,商品轮播图
img, detailImg, err := GetTiktokImgList(api, utils.Int2Str(storeSku.StoreID), storeDetail.VendorOrgCode, storeSku.DescImg, storeSku.ImgOrigin, storeSku.Img2, storeSku.Img3, storeSku.Img4, storeSku.Img5) img, detailImg, err := GetTiktokImgList(api, utils.Int2Str(storeSku.StoreID), storeDetail.VendorOrgCode, storeSku.DescImg, storeSku.ImgOrigin, storeSku.Img2, storeSku.Img3, storeSku.Img4, storeSku.Img5)
@@ -364,12 +360,7 @@ func (p *PurchaseHandler) createOrUpdateStoreSkus(ctx *jxcontext.Context, storeI
} else { } else {
param.CategoryLeafId = storeSku.VendorVendorCatID param.CategoryLeafId = storeSku.VendorVendorCatID
} }
param.Name = checkNameLenght(param.Name)
if len(param.Name) < 23 { // 中文字符一个汉字三个长度符号/数字/字母两个长度,商品名称不能大于
param.Name += "【同城配送】"
} else if len(param.Name) > 90 { // 抖音最大60个字符,三十个汉字
param.Name = checkNameLenght(param.Name)
}
// 获取上传图,商品轮播图 // 获取上传图,商品轮播图
img, detailImg, err := GetTiktokImgList(api, utils.Int2Str(storeSku.StoreID), storeDetail.VendorOrgCode, storeSku.DescImg, storeSku.ImgOrigin, storeSku.Img2, storeSku.Img3, storeSku.Img4, storeSku.Img5) img, detailImg, err := GetTiktokImgList(api, utils.Int2Str(storeSku.StoreID), storeDetail.VendorOrgCode, storeSku.DescImg, storeSku.ImgOrigin, storeSku.Img2, storeSku.Img3, storeSku.Img4, storeSku.Img5)
@@ -454,6 +445,9 @@ func checkNameLenght(name string) string {
} else { } else {
return name[0 : len(name)-(maxLen-60)*3] return name[0 : len(name)-(maxLen-60)*3]
} }
} else if maxLen < 16 {
name += "【同城配送】"
return name
} }
return name return name
} }

View File

@@ -149,18 +149,20 @@ func (c *LogisticsController) LogisticsQuery() {
Message: "运单账号不存在", Message: "运单账号不存在",
} }
c.ServeJSON() c.ServeJSON()
return
} }
// 查询订单的运单是否存在 // 查询订单的运单是否存在
data, err := dao.GetWayBillsByWayBillId(dao.GetDB(), param.TrackNo) data, err := dao.GetWayBillsByWayBillId(dao.GetDB(), param.TrackNo)
if err != nil || len(data) == 0 { if err != nil || len(data) == 0 {
globals.SugarLogger.Debugf("根据单号查询运单数据错误:%s", err) globals.SugarLogger.Debugf("根据单号查询运单数据错误:%s,运单号 :%s", err.Error(), param.TrackNo)
c.Data["json"] = LogisticsQueryRest{ c.Data["json"] = LogisticsQueryRest{
Result: false, Result: false,
ReturnCode: "1002", ReturnCode: "1002",
Message: "运单账号不存在", Message: "运单账号不存在",
} }
c.ServeJSON() c.ServeJSON()
return
} }
returnParam := &LogisticsQueryRest{ returnParam := &LogisticsQueryRest{